The volume of waste recycling in Uzbekistan reached 5 percent.

President Shavkat Mirziyoyev familiarized himself with the presentation on expanding waste recycling.

Image of 'The volume of waste recycling in Uzbekistan reached 5 percent.'

Over the past three years, more than 2 trillion soums have been allocated to the sector, 1,200 new pieces of equipment have been acquired, and nearly 200 cleaning and 290 recycling enterprises have commenced operations.

Although 14 million tons of household waste are generated annually, the recycling rate currently stands at only 5 percent.

Waste-to-energy projects are also being implemented—Chinese investors are building plants in 6 regions.

Additionally, measures have been outlined to monitor the arrival time of waste collection equipment in neighborhoods online and to enhance environmental awareness in schools and kindergartens.
